Metaweb Technologies, Inc.
Metaweb Technologies, Inc., builds infrastructure for Web application
developers and publishers. Based in San Francisco, Metaweb was spun out
of Applied Minds, Inc., in July 2005 by veterans of Netscape, The
Internet Archive, Alexa, Tellme, Intel and Broderbund.

Thomas Layton
Thomas Layton is the CEO of Metaweb. Previously, he was CEO of OpenTable from 2001 to 2007. Thomas holds an MBA from the Graduate School of Business at Stanford
University and a BS from the University of North Carolina at Chapel
Hill.
